Crowd Sourced Formal Verification (CSFV)*

Abstract

*Formerly Crowd-Sourced Cyber in PE0601101E, Project CYS-01. The Crowd-Sourced Formal Verification (CSFV) program will develop technologies and tools to enable private citizens to participate in securing cyberspace. Private citizens already collaborate on cyber-defense through participative media dedicated to issues such as diagnosing problems on networks and remediating the effects of malware on commercial systems. CSFV will create technologies that enable crowd-sourced approaches to securing software systems through formal verification. Formal software verification is a rigorous method for proving that software has specified properties, but formal verification does not currently scale to the size of software found in modern weapon systems. CSFV will enable non-specialists to participate productively in the formal verification process by transforming formal verification problems into games that are intuitively understandable.
